IntroCDP helps you organise climate information and signal transparency. In 2025 the questionnaire and scoring stay largely stable, which reduces thrash for reporting teams. The opportunity is to use that stability to move time and budget into supplier engagement and reduction planning.The reality: Scope 3 is where most impact sitsAcross sectors, supply chain emissions often dominate. CDP’s latest supply chain analysis shows the case for action is strong: supply chain risks and opportunities carry material financial implications, and buyer engagement with suppliers has already delivered tens of millions of tonnes in reductions.The bottleneck: Reporting admin can crowd out actionMany teams tell us the admin load burns cycles that could be used to cut emissions. A majority of sustainability leaders say time and cost spent on reporting admin delay decarbonisation efforts.What that time savings enablesWhen you reallocate hours from form filling to action, three high value activities become possible:1. Supplier engagement at scale Segment by spend, category, or emissions intensity. Share clear asks and practical support aligned with SBTi supplier engagement guidance. Track commitments, link to financing levers, and reward progress.2. Forecasting and planning Build category level trajectories. See how switching materials, energy, or transport modes shifts your path to targets. Prioritise the interventions that bring forward real world reductions.3. Procurement integration Embed climate performance in sourcing and SRM.
